Why choose this course?
If you already have PGDip Specialist Practice, this course will allow you to progress directly to the final year of postgraduate study and work towards a Master’s degree. Under the guidance of an experienced supervisor, you will bring together advanced research skills in the production of a research project in the field of primary healthcare.
Successful completion of the course will enhance you employment progression in your specialist area.
As this is a top-up for the Postgraduate Diploma Specialist Practice, you will need to have studied one of the following in order to study on the MSc Primary Health Care (top-up): Postgraduate Diploma Specialist Community Nursing (District Nursing); Postgraduate Diploma Specialist Community Nursing (General Practice Nursing); Postgraduate Diploma Specialist Community Public Health Nursing (Health Visiting); Postgraduate Diploma Specialist Community Public Health Nursing (School Nursing).
